BSSI Pro Talent is Hiring a Construction Superintendent Near Frederick, MD

We are in search of a Superintendent to join our team in MD. The Superintendent will be responsible for supervising all aspects of a construction project, overseeing its various phases. This role entails leading and managing the on-site construction team, ensuring efficient operations. The Superintendent will maintain orderliness on the jobsite and ensure compliance with safety regulations. Additionally, they will uphold quality standards, guarantee timely availability of equipment and materials, and oversee adherence to the project timeline. Liaising with inspection authorities for approvals and resolving conflicts are also key responsibilities of this position.
Requirements
Primary Responsibilities:
  • Develop a schedule and cost-effective plan to ensure timely project completion.
  • Collaborate with colleagues to create preconstruction estimates and budgets for materials and labor.
  • Coordinate and schedule the activities of tradespeople, professionals, and laborers, providing instructions through project forepersons as needed.
  • Regularly inspect work for quality and timeliness, preparing progress reports and recommending modifications as necessary.
  • Work closely with architects, engineers, inspection agencies, owner representatives, and other stakeholders to meet project objectives and owner expectations.
  • Ensure adherence to contract documents, code requirements, and obtain all necessary permits.
  • Lead quality control and assurance efforts, including completing and ensuring subcontractors complete daily reports.
  • Plan site logistics and conduct weekly subcontractor coordination meetings, ensuring accuracy of the 4-week look-ahead schedule.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
Requirements:
  • 5-10 years of combined experience as an Assistant Superintendent and Superintendent.
  • OSHA 30 Hour Certified.
  • Familiarity with Good Manufacturing Practices (GMPs).
  • Strong time management skills and attention to detail.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el), Bluebeam, and familiarity with Primavera (P6) or MS Project Scheduling Software.
  • Flexibility to travel and work at various locations.
  • Ability to collaborate effectively with diverse, multi-disciplinary groups.
Preferred Education and Experience:
  • Experience in Pharmaceutical, Healthcare, Laboratory, MEP, and Commercial projects is advantageous.
